In several oportunities, we felt the need to simulate light curves with characteristics representative of what can be expected for COROT. This was the case in several H&H exercises held within the Data Analysis team.

We here propose such a simulator that includes variations due to solar-like oscillations, stellar granulation, stellar magnetic activity and instrumental (photon) as expected for COROT. At the moment, perturbations expected at the harmonics of the orbital period have been excluded but further versions of the package will include such perturbations. The figure below shows an example obtained for a 150 day time series for a mV=8, 1.50Mo star, aged of 2.4 Gyr. The power spectrum includes the different components of the simulated signal: oscillations, granulation, magnetic activity and photon noise).
